THE ORGANISATION
STARTTS is a not-for-profit Affiliated Health Organisation focused on providing a broad range of services to refugees in NSW.
The focus of STARTTS approach is on building capacity and empowering people and communities to take control over their own lives, using a strengths-based approach and building on individual, family, community and cultural strengths.

LET'S TALK ABOUT THE OPPORTUNITY
CLSR Case Managers are expected to deliver intensive psychosocial supports for mental health including development of holistic, integrated support plans and provision of support coordination; psychosocial interventions to promote behaviour modification; coordination of assistance with daily living skills; support for engagement with social and health service systems; support with access to employment and training and community integration.
CLSR Case Managers will support the work of casual Bi-cultural Assistant Support Workers.
